About 77 Cavendish Road
77 Cavendish Road is a two-bedroom mid-terrace house in Cambridge (CB1 3AE). It has a recorded floor area of 67 m² (around 721 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(December 2024) shows a D (score 63),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. When first surveyed in June 2013 the rating was F, the property has climbed 2 bands since.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Very Poor to Good, hot-water efficiency went from Average to Good and lighting went from Average to Very Good.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 85), a 2-band jump. Other recorded features include attached land beyond the plot.
A recent sale: £552,000 in April 2025. One planning record on file: an extension approved in 2014.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Across 2013–2025, sale prices on this property compounded at 5.9%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£765/sq ft) was about 204% above the typical sold price in the postcode.
